The cube root of 250 is 6.29960524947. The cube root of 250 is expressed as ∛250 in radical form, where the “ ∛ “ sign" is called the “radical” sign. In exponential form, it is written as (250)1/3. If “m” is the cube root of 250, then, m3=250. Let us find the value of “m”.
The cube root of 250 is expressed as 5∛2 as its simplest radical form, since
250 = 5×5×5×2
∛250 = ∛(5×5×5×2)
Group together three same factors at a time and put the remaining factor under ∛ .
∛250= 5∛2
We can find cube roots of 250 through a method, named as, Halley’s Method. Let us see how it finds the result.
Now, what is Halley’s Method? It is an iterative method for finding cube roots of a given number N, such that, x3=N, where this method approximates the value of “x”.
Formula is ∛a≅ x((x3+2a) / (2x3+a)), where
a=given number whose cube root you are going to find
x=integer guess for the cubic root
Let us apply Halley’s method on the given number 250.
Step 1: Let a=250. Let us take x as 6, since 63=216 is the nearest perfect cube which is less than 250.
Step 2: Apply the formula. ∛250≅ 6((63+2×250) / (2(6)3+250))= 6.29…
Hence, 6.29… is the approximate cubic root of 250.

The Volume of a cube is 250 cubic centimeters, find the length of one side of the cube.
We know that, (side of a cube)3=Volume of a cube
⇒side of the cube = ∛(Volume of the cube)
⇒side of the cube = ∛250
⇒ side of the cube = 6.299 cm
Answer: 6.299 cm
We applied the formula for finding the volume of a cube, and inverted it to find the measure of one side of the cube.

Find ∛((250+93)×(250+262)).
∛((250+93)×(250+262))
= ∛(343×512)
=∛((7)3 × (8)3)
=∛73 × âˆ›83
= 7 × 8
=56
Answer: 56
Simplified the expression, and found out the cubic root of the result.
